Detailed explanation-1: -The Reconstruction Act of 1867 outlined the terms for readmission to representation of rebel states. The bill divided the former Confederate states, except for Tennessee, into five military districts.

Detailed explanation-2: -The Military Reconstruction Act was the answer to these concerns. The former Confederacy was broken up into five military districts, each to be led by a general. This is called military occupation and gave the generals the power to oversee and control the readmittance of these states into the United States of America.

Detailed explanation-3: -In 1867 and 1868, Congress passed four “Reconstruction Acts” that outlined what former Confederate states must do to be readmitted to the Union. Congress was controlled by Republicans, many of whom wanted to punish the South for secession.

Detailed explanation-4: -During Radical Reconstruction, which began with the passage of the Reconstruction Act of 1867, newly enfranchised Black people gained a voice in government for the first time in American history, winning election to southern state legislatures and even to the U.S. Congress.
